Technology Bulletin: Commercially Available Smart Products Launched By The American Manufacturing Innovation Center

Since the financial crisis in 2008, the US government has proposed that the economy should turn to a sustainable growth mode and revitalize the manufacturing industry as an important means to stimulate economic growth. It will support the development of manufacturing industry, especially the advanced manufacturing industry, through the introduction of relevant policies, the construction of innovation networks for manufacturing industries, and the increase of investment in innovative basic elements.

Among them, the construction of the manufacturing innovation network (NNMI, renamed as Manufacturing USA in September 2016) is an entity that effectively carries out the direction of the innovation planning of the advanced manufacturing industry in the United States.

Its core is to solve the gap between basic scientific research and commercialized production in the process of pforming scientific and technological productive forces into commercial value.

At present, Manufacturing USA has established 14 innovation research institutes in different industrial technology fields.

Two of them are closely related to the textile industry, namely, the advanced composite manufacturing Innovation Research Institute (IACMI) and the advanced functional fabric manufacturing Innovation Research Institute (AFFOA).

The two innovative research institutes have incorporated high-performance fibers and their composites and intelligent textile materials and textiles into the advanced manufacturing industry innovation system of the United States, which fully demonstrates the broad prospects and value of advanced textile materials and textiles in aerospace, medical health and textile applications in the future.

Among its many research achievements, AFFOA has launched two commercially available products.

One is the first programmable smart backpack produced by JanSport, which has been commercially produced and its product name is LOOKs.

The backpack can set up the backpack function through the smart phone, scan the knapsack fabric through the mobile phone camera, identify different backpacks, get the information shared by the backpackers, so that students can better socialize on campus, and professors can participate in meetings more efficiently.

The smart fabric used in backpacks was developed by scientists from AFFOA, and jointly manufactured by JanSport and Inman Mills.

Another product is the world's first optical fiber based fabric communication system, "Fabric LiFi", developed by BostonEngineering.

The technology can broadcast the audio and other data directly to the photo-detecting fibers in the hat under the LED lighting system. The potential application areas include: receiving real-time comments in the sports events according to language and preferences, indoor high-precision positioning and navigation in the crucial locations of the GPS signal and the hospital navigation, and increasing the night time safety of the riding and running enthusiasts (avoiding collisions).
